Warning Signs You Need Tile Floor Water Damage Restoration
Catching water damage early can save you from costly repairs and prevent further complications. Don’t ignore these telltale signs – they all point to serious problems that need immediate attention.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
A stale smell can show lingering moisture – the perfect breeding ground for mold. Act quickly, or those pesky odors may stick around for good.
Warped or Discolored Tiles
Visible damage like warped or discolored tiles can signal deeper issues with the subfloor. Address these issues before the problem worsens and costs more to fix.
Nails that Pop Up through the Floor
Loose nails can mean the wood is rotting or has structural weaknesses – it’s time to act fast before the entire floor compromises your home’s safety.
Water Stains or Blotches
Unusual discoloration may not be just cosmetic – it can hint at water damage spreading beneath the surface. Get your floor checked by a pro to ensure the area remains safe and stable.
Crumbles of Drywall or Wood
Visible signs of crumbling drywall or wood are clear warning signs of serious water damage. Don’t ignore them – they signal the need for immediate attention.
High Humidity or Unusual Sounds
Unsettling noises or a consistently humid environment can be symptoms of a bigger issue lurking beneath the surface. Trust your instincts and seek professional help before it’s too late.

Tile Floor Water Damage Restoration Cost in Warminster, PA
The cost of tile floor water damage restoration var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the area affected, and other local conditions. Our experts assess each situation to provide honest, realistic pricing – not inflated estimates – that get you back on track with a solid plan.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Infrared Imaging to Detect Moisture | $200-$1,000 | Size of affected area and moisture levels |
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500-$3,000 | Extent of standing water and specialized equipment required |
| Tile and Subfloor Repair | $1,000-$6,000 | Severity of damage and materials needed for repair |
| Mold Remediation and Sanitizing | $800-$3,500 | Size of affected area and type of mold present |
| Full Water Damage Restoration | $2,000-$10,000 | Size of affected area, type of damage, and required labor |
| More Cleaning or Sanitizing | $500-$2,000 | Size of affected area and specific cleaning needs |
